Members of the OSCE Parliamentary Assembly Walburga Habsburg Douglas and Asa Lindestam, who arrived in Kachanivska prison colony, were not let to ex Prime Minister of Ukraine Yulia Tymoshenko.

The press service of the Batkivshchyna party disclosed to UNIAN that Vice President of the OSCE Parliamentary Assembly Walburga Habsburg Douglas said this during the press conference near the colony.

“Unfortunately, we were not let to Yulia Volodymirivna and it only reinforced our concern that we felt before”, she said.

According to the words of the Vice President of the OSCE PA, the delegation was even refused to speak to Yu. Tymoshenko by phone, in spite of the fact that it is stipulated by legislation.

“This visit is very important for us, because we came here in order to demonstrate a solidarity with the woman, who is a political prisoner in Ukraine”, - noted Walburga Habsburg Douglas.

According to her words, the delegation would like to see how a situation with the observance of the rule of law and human rights is getting on in Ukraine.

“We have seen now with our own eyes what is going in Ukraine”, -said the Vice President of the OSCE PA.

According to an UNIAN correspondent, Walburga Habsburg Douglas noted that they will continue insisting on meeting with ex Prime Minister of Ukraine.

She noted that the reason of refusal to carry out the meeting with Yu. Tymoshenko was an absence of the corresponding permission of the Foreign Ministry of Ukraine and the State Penitentiary Service of Ukraine.

At the same time Walburga Habsburg Douglas noted that the written refusal from the Ukrainian bodies was sent to the Embassy of Sweden only at 11.00 am today.
